This volume is leagues above volume one in terms of writing. Simone hit her stride with these issues and I find myself getting sucked in more and more. I wish I could say the same for the artwork. For the most part, it is very good. Realistic and fully fleshed out people. Detailed faces and, while not my favorite color palate (quite dark), it works very well. However, there are times when the faces are entirely disconnected from the action and suck me right out of the book. Barbara's range of faces in one battle midway though through book are two, mildly angry and open mouthed, and the faces of the villains don't show much nuance either. But that gets fixed by the next issue. All in all a good read and although Simone's characterization is much better, it could have used more of her humor. Simone's series like Red Sonja and the New 52 Secret Six are where her writing shines, with a combination of serious and funny.
